TLV431ILPE3 Description
The TLV431ILPE3 is a precisionunt sh voltage reference IC designed by Texas Instruments, offering adjustable output voltage capabilities. This device is housed in a through-hole TO92-3 package, making it suitable for a variety of power management applications. It features an output voltage range from 1.24V to 6V, with a tolerance of ±1.5%, ensuring precise voltage regulation. The TLV431ILPE3 can handle a maximum output current of 15 mA and operates with a cathode current of 80 µA. Despite being marked as obsolete, it remains a reliable choice for applications requiring a stable voltage reference. The device is REACH unaffected and RoHS3 compliant, ensuring environmental and regulatory standards are met. With a moisture sensitivity level (MSL) of not applicable, it is well-suited for standard industrial environments.
TLV431ILPE3 Features
- Adjustable Output Voltage: The TLV431ILPE3 provides a wide adjustable output voltage range from 1.24V to 6V, making it highly versatile for various power management applications.
- High Precision: With a tolerance of ±1.5%, this IC ensures accurate and stable voltage regulation, which is crucial for precision circuits.
- Low Cathode Current: The device operates with a low cathode current of 80 µA, minimizing power consumption and heat generation.
- High Output Current Capability: Capable of delivering up to 15 mA, the TLV431ILPE3 can support a wide range of load requirements.
- Through-Hole Packaging: The TO92-3 through-hole package is ideal for applications where surface-mount technology is not feasible, providing robust mechanical stability.
- Regulatory Compliance: The TLV431ILPE3 is REACH unaffected and RoHS3 compliant, ensuring it meets environmental and regulatory standards.
- Stable Performance: As a shunt reference, it provides stable performance across a wide range of operating conditions, making it suitable for demanding applications.
